WebOct 9, 2024 · Cabinets that reach ceiling height have recently become more popular. No rule states whether your cabinets should go up to the ceiling or not. The additional cabinet height can afford the homeowner several advantages, the main one being extra storage space. There are also several disadvantages, however, and these should be considered.

You can see these blue and whites seen at High Point Market … funny pvz imagesWebMay 1, 2024 · Here are a few ideas to make that space actually work for you — and me! (Image credit: The Kitchn) 1. Display serving pieces. This is a classic move, and for good reason: The space above your cabinets is just right for little-used items like cake stands, big serving boards, and a few decorative items.
